Ian stepped before Elise. He looked at her meeting her eyes, "I will take care of her. You can stand by there."
Elise's hand reached out as Ian had left without waiting for her answer and she clenched her hand, settling it beside her. Mila started the fight by blasting the spots beside Ian with her ability.
Ian was swift to avoid every last one of the attacks, and used his wings to soar on the sky where Mila had floated.
"Why now?" Ian questioned the woman, "You could have done whatever plan you have before this but why now?"
Mila tried to escape from Ian, trying to keep the distance between them as she knew once Ian shortened their distance, it would be her complete loss. While flying away and avoiding the fire Ian blasted around, Mila had thought she had avoided one dangerous attack that almost brushed her cheeks when Ian had suddenly appeared before her and kicked her across the sky until she fell like a meteorite towards the ground.
The floor under Mila crushed over the pressure it couldn't hold.
Mila hissed in pain and her eyes shot up at Ian who was still flying on the sky with his large black wings, she remembered Ian had more wings than now which was larger, the memories were vivid in her mind,
"The question wasn't why now. It's finally now," Mila answered and she wiped the corner of her mouth where drop of blood had trailed. "Indeed as you have said, I have tried many times to put my plan in the act. Tracey and Carmen they were such obedient girl. But I and Carmen shared one same mistake."
Elise's heart raced against her chest as she headed Mila's words. She looked at the woman stunned. As if earlier hadn't shocked her like an electricity current, now, Elise felt as though thunder had struck on her ground.
Advertisement
"You know about Carmen and Tracey?" She questioned. Elise was standing not too far from the place where Mila had stood at. The world was red that she could almost see Mila's eyes turning red under the bloody moon when in truth her eye colors were still black.
"No," Ian was the one to answer, "It was you who had ordered them. We have been searching for traces of people who orchestrated Tracey and Carmen into whatever role they had been posed to take. There should have been a very detailed instruction towards them and it won't be easy to instruct someone who worked in the White Mansion as my rule had dictated the maids to live here. Oddly, I can't found them at all. Now I know because this entire time you had been the one who instructed them closely."
"Correct. Why don't everything ever miss your eyes, my lord?" Mila questioned bleakly, "But it is too late and you have found it all."
"Is it all?" Ian then interrogated the woman. His bright red eyes were narrowing. "You didn't try to kill me. During those two incidents from the women, you instructions you directed was for Tracey and Carmen to kill Elise but not me when I should have been your true target. Why?"
Elise's eyes dimmed when she realized this as well, "Because I have come to like Ian?" She asked the woman. One might argue it wasn't the time to ask but Elise had a feeling that she needed to find out the answer to this question now because later would be too late.
Her lips trembled slightly as she continued to look at Mila, "Or is it because I am the Demon' Bride?"
Mila turned to look at her, finally meeting her eyes as the entire time, she had been trying to avoid locking gazes.
Advertisement
"Yes," Mila answered, her simple answer and the deadpanned look on her face only lunge more pain into Elise's heart.
Strangely, slowly, Elise could feel the pain easing, somewhere in the part of her heart grew so numb that the stabbing in her heart disappeared. Instead now, Elise only felt a heavy weight on her heart.
"Elise," Ian called for her name and he looked up at him. Ian who found Elise's expression broken and torn couldn't do anything. He reaped what he sow and he was facing his consequences. He didn't care when he was alone, he waited for the retribution to come to him but it was different now when there is Elise.
Mila might have all the right to try and kill him but he can't die on the promise he had made for her.
"Do you have any other question to her?" Ian questioned her, giving the choices.
Elise looked at Mila for a while. Her breaths stopping on her lungs until she let it out in quivers. "Have all this time it was all an act? Have you been planning to kill me since I came back to the White Mansion?"
Mila instead became silent. "No," she answered and Elise who thought just once there was truly happiness in her life apart from Ian only had her hope shattered to million pieces. "I have planned to kill you long ago ever since you live with the Scotts. But you don't remember anything Elise. I have never betrayed you because from the start I never had planned to make you trust me what you did was your own folly."
Ian's eyes narrowed and he teleporatated right in front of Mila. The woman was taken aback but quickly pulled the two flasks she had it stored on the bag that loosely hang on her side.
Ian quickly covered his face with his arms and saw the sizzles that sounded from his skin.
"Holy water," Ian described the fluid that Mila had thrown to him.
"The strongest one. Even though you might not die with it. I can tell it has dealt you a lot of damage." And it was true when Elise looked at Ian's arms, she saw that his skin had melted so much that she could see his bones. Her body shuddered and she toon a step forward, calling forth Jett when Ian looked at her eyes and shook his head.
"You don't have to dirty your hands, Elise. I will finish what I had started," he told her and put on a gentle smile. "It will be quick. Close your eyes." And the words that reminded Elise's of their first meeting after the nine years of separation still bore the same reassurance to her heart.
Elise's tears fell from her eyes and she complied to his words. She wanted to aid Ian but with her conditions and how her emotions were all over the place, she didn't want to instead drag him back. Seeing the two once again, her blue eyes closed.
